| The Downtown Community Job Center First opened its doors on June 26th, 1999 through an effort by the workers themselves, council women Rita Walters, Joe Germain (representative from the Fashion District BID),and IDEPSCA. The center provides a place where day laborers can gather to seek job opportunities in a more dignified way. The center remains open Mondays through Friday from 7:00 AM to 3:30 PM and Saturdays from 7:00 Am to 12:00 PM. |
| TESTIMONIES FROM WORKERS |
| Andres Lopez said, “I heard of this organization by a neighbor who knew I was out of a job and was having a hard time finding one. I have been a member of the downtown community job center for 7 years and the first time I got raffled to go out to work I got sent to an electricity and pluming company who I have work for till last week. I got laid off for a couple of weeks because it is to slow but hope to go back in two weeks since this happens every year. All this time I have been a member of the center and support all activities. I visit often because I never forget anyone that helps me”. Fernando Alvarado said “ I found out of this center by a friend in a very difficult time in my life and it has changed my life in a very positive way. I became a daily member and the first two months help me to go out and work to buy my tools since I’m a mechanic. This place also helped allowed me to get known as a mechanic and now there is times where I don’t have time to come to the center because I have work to finish at home. I hope to one day be able to open my own business and employ other workers from the center”. |
